Festival of Archaeology 2025: Heritage Explorer Challenge

Explore the estate to discover archaeological features.

  • Booking not needed
  • Free event (admission applies)

Pick up a free trail sheet at Visitor Reception and see if you can complete this self-led heritage explorer challenge!

Discover 6 archaeological features around the estate which help to tell Barrington Court's story.

Whilst you are exploring, pop into Strode House to find the timeline of Barrington Court. This tells the story of the property from the Romans to the present day.
